Filtering Services

        The Project Center Server's indexing and filtering servers are now separate entities. An Indexing tab for configuring the indexing and filtering servers has been added to the Project Center Administration Activity Center. Project Center administrators now have full control over these features. A separate Newforma Indexing Service Administration utility has also been added for configuring indexing and filtering servers.

        You can now install Project Center filtering services on server machines separate from the Project Center Server machine to assist in extracting text for the Project Center Indexing Server, which greatly enhances the speed and efficiency of indexing. Filtering services perform the work for the indexing server. They are the processes that open all of the files and extract text from them. (The indexing server takes the extracted text and puts it into the database.) You can install filtering services on as many servers as you want (one filtering service per server). Each indexing server can have multiple filtering services performing work for it.

        You can now configure the time of day and how long each filter server performs indexing services for the indexing server, if you don't want it indexing constantly. You can configure this in the Filter Servers tab of the Project Center Administration Activity Center Indexing tab.

MySQL Database

        All Project Center data has been moved from XML files stored on the corporate file server to a MySQL database located on the Project Center Server. This means that there is no longer any Project Center data stored on your file server. It is  all stored in and accessed from a MySQL database, which greatly enhances the speed and scalability of Project Center.

Virtual Server Support

In past releases, Newforma did not recommend installing the Project Center Server on a virtual server. As of Seventh Edition, virtual server installations are fully-supported.  Be aware that many Newforma customers will still require the significant speed advantages that physical server deployments provide. This is especially true for larger offices with more than ten users and more than 100 GB of project data.

Archiving

Archiving has been greatly simplified. In version 4.0, instead of creating and saving copies of all project files to another location on your network, which can take up considerable disk space, a project is now archived simply by having an administrator change its status to Archive. It becomes read-only, and it is treated as an archive by search. . If you store archived projects at a network location separate from active projects, an administrator can move the project files using Windows Explorer and then repath the project using the Project Center Administration activity center. An administrator can also just as quickly change the project's status back to Active to reactivate or edit it.

Batch printing

Use the Batch Print of Compare Results dialog box to batch print or create PDFs of multiple baseline and revised files compared in the Compare Results window. Select files that have changed from the compare results list. You can send the files to your printer, or output them as PDF files. You can also apply a change tolerance and paper orientation, including a best fit option, which automatically optimizes the orientation of each drawing on the paper depending on its physical extents.

Batch printing supports the following CAD file formats: .DWG, .DWF, .DXF, and .DGN.

Digital Light Table

Digital Light Table enables you to compare any two raster, CAD, or PDF files electronically instead of overlaying physical sheets on a light table. It provides a pixel-level comparison with unchanged pixels represented as gray, removed pixels as red, and added pixels as blue.

External reference files

When you mark the Include External Reference Files checkbox in the File an Outgoing Transmittal Record window, Project Center also includes any plot support files required by the AutoCAD file so that it has 100% plot fidelity. These include .CTB, .SHX, .PC3, and .TTF files (True Type fonts).
